Using kinect for windows with processing

However, in addition to providing an rgb image, it also provides a depth map. Apr 24, 20 welcome to creative coding with processingjs for windows. Make sure your computer is running windows 7 and has the latest drivers from windows update. Microsoft kinect for windows support from image acquisition. This repository is for for using the microsoft kinect sensor with processing. The official windows 10 driver for the kinect v2 now. Mar 02, 2019 the kinect 3d scanner uses the same technology a midrange 3d scanner might have, a camera, and an infrared camera used to calculate the field of depth of and around an object. Kinect one with windows 10 and processing processing 2. There was once a kinect v2 for windows as well as a kinect v2 for xbox one, but the windows version was discontinued in favour of using the.

Nov 25, 2015 in this video, i look at how how to process the pixels of the depth image. I have been programming kinect applications for processing using the simple openni library. Download and run the kinect configuration verifier tool to check your system configuration. Initially, recognition of human gait using kinect has been explored specifically in lateral view. Components of kinect for windows kinect is a horizontal device with depth sensors, color camera, and a set of microphones with everything secured inside a small, flat box. A simple to use implementation for the kinect v2 for windows. J4k java library the j4k library is a popular open source java library that implements a java binding for the microsofts kinect sdk. Getting started with kinect and processing daniel shiffman. Meaning for every pixel seen by the sensor, the kinect measures distance from the sensor. In addition to enabling the new uwp apis, the new driver also lets you use the kinect color camera as a normal webcam.

In addition to appearing under the kinect for windows node, the kinect for windows usb audio option should also appear under the sound, video and game controllers node, as shown in the next screenshot. To enable independent acquisition from each of these devices, they are treated as two independent devices in the image acquisition toolbox. The kinect 3d scanner uses the same technology a midrange 3d scanner might have, a camera, and an infrared camera used to calculate the field of depth of and around an object. This is what its like to use the xbox one kinect with a windows 10 pc.

Introducing creative coding and processingjs with windows. This tutorial will detail all the steps necessary to get the kinect working in mavericks, so buckle up and lets get this. For more details please visit the azure kinect website. Read the tutorial to understand how kinect coordinate mapping works and create the application by yourself.

I update the driver to can use this library with processing 3 and 2 with kinect v1 and v2. Once the kinect for windows runtime driver has completed installing successfully, ensure the kinect sensor is connected to the kinect for windows power hub and the power hub is plugged into an outlet. Try unplugging the kinect from the power adapter and reconnecting it. Running a kinect v2 device and a kinect for windows application on windows 10 is not difficult nor different than what we have seen in the earlier version of windows operating system you can run a kinect for windows application either a desktop app, or a store app on windows 10. The github page seems to assume the user knows what is simpleopenni. I tested it out on my windows 8 x64, using the newest kinect sdk from the official site and i cant load the kinectcam. You can go to the device manager and update the driver for the kinect sensor. The j4k library is compatible with all kinect devices kinect for windows, kinect for xbox, new. From the download location, doubleclick on kinectsdkv2. Nintendos wii game console introduced motion control to games via wireless remote controls. My desk at home with the kinect wall mounted and setup for use on skype. However, if youre on a mac and all you want is raw. Most of the introduction level articles and code samples ive come across tend to be implemented as wpf or xna based applications. I used to use it in windows 8 i think and it worked perfectly fine but now all of the applications like the browser, and the camera app show that i have no camera connected.

The next generation of microsofts categorydefining depth sensor lives on in the azure kinect dk, a developer kit with advanced ai sensors for sophisticated computer vision and speech models. Windows this is the windows sdk, after all a kinect preferably kinect for pc. Kinect for windows kinect for windows news gets new address, keeps same great community for the past several years, this blog has brought you news about the latest kinect for windows technology and its innovative applications in medicine, education, manufacturing, retailing, performance art, and more. Capturing and processing depth data kinect for windows sdk. November 2010 for use with the xbox 360 but has recently been opened up for use with windows pcs for commercial purposes. Simplefacetracking, simple face tracking with mode detection. Plug the usb cable from the power hub into a usb 3. How to fix kinect v2 not working in windows 10 creators update. If you choose to scan an item or person while holding the kinect, make sure to enable the handheld mode and rotate around the objects you are scanning. Make sure the kinect sensor is not plugged into any of the usb ports on the computer.

Enable the depth stream channel with the type of depth image format. Sep, 20 the kinect for windows software development kit sdk enables developers to create applications that support gesture and voice recognition, using kinect sensor technology on computers running windows 7, windows 8, windows 8. Ensure you have the necessary components for coding with kinect. I have a feeling i am missing something obvious here. Pdf detecting objects using color and depth segmentation. The kinect for processing library is a java wrapper of the kinect for windows sdk. Manual install, download the latest kinectpv2 version from the releases tab, and copy the kinectpv2 folder into your processing libraries sketch folder. Kinect codenamed project natal during development is a line of motion sensing input devices produced by microsoft. The instructions to setup the kinect are written for mac os high sierra users. Since posting the first tutorial, a number of new software updates have been released, so its a good idea to recap from the start.

Hello guys, im trying to use kinect one in windows 10 with processing, but still could not make it work. This tutorial is based on the macosx operating system, but there are linux and windows versions as well. Get an introduction to kinect for windows and what it can do, hear how to get and install the sdk, and see how to use included sample code to get started. However, incase you found that your device is not detected properly, application is not running, or not able to. Using image acquisition toolbox, you can acquire data from microsoft kinect for windows into matlab and simulink. Image acquisition toolbox support package for kinect for. Sign in to windows 10 using kinect and windows hello. The flat box is attached to a small motor working as the base that enables the device to be tilted in a horizontal direction. Kinect hacking using processing by eric medine aka mkultra. We describe how to connect a kinect to your windows pc. In this series, our goal is to introduce people to the basics of using code to unleash their creative mind and give them the tools to create b.

The kinect for windows has two sensors, an color sensor and a depth sensor. If you want to get the microsoft kinect setup and working on your mac using os x 10. Kinect v2 processing library for windows codigo generativo. Open kinect for processing this repository is for for using the microsoft kinect sensor with processing. Gesturebased humancomputerinteraction using kinect for. Once kinect studio is done processing the data, the timeline on the main window populates, as do the color viewer, depth viewer and 3d viewer windows, as shown in figure 3. Oct 21, 2014 the kinect for windows software development kit sdk 2.

It communicates with a native windows library, which handles the depth, color, infrared, and skeleton streams of the kinect using the java native interface jni. Sketch import a library add a new library a window will open, and here you can search open kinect, choose the one called open kinect for processing by d. And learn about kinect common bridge, along with support for cinder and openframeworks. Originally it was launched as an extension to the xbox game console. As i wrote in the decription, this is only working for mac users, i dont have any windows computer to taste it. Using the kinect for windows v1 from image acquisition. The microsoft kinect sensor is a peripheral device designed for xbox and windows pcs that functions much like a webcam. To fix this, uninstall the nonmicrosoft drivers before installing the kinect for windows sdk. Components of kinect for windows kinect for windows sdk. Learn how developers are using azure kinect dk in health. The kinect for windows security control option is used to check whether the device being used is a genuine microsoft kinect for windows or not.

If a nonmicrosoft driver for the kinect is installed on your computer, the kinect for windows drivers might not install or function correctly. To do skeleton tracking youll need to use thomas lenglings windowsonly kinect v2 processing libray. The official windows 10 driver for the kinect v2 is now available for download and it is now part of windows update. I am just confused because this particular library only works on macs, but the kinect generally works on. It uses the open source drivers from the libfreenect and libfreenect2 projects.

Acquire image and skeletal data from microsoft kinect for windows into matlab. If you choose to scan an itemor person while holding the kinect, make sure to enable the handheld mode and rotate around the objects you are scanning. Kinect related projects that involve processing and arduino are always so damn cool. In this video i discuss how to get started working with the microsoft kinect in processing using the open kinect for processing library. Mar 18, 2020 kinect for windows 1 kinect for windows audio array control 2 kinect for windows camera 3 kinect for windows device 4 kinect for windows security control audio,video and gaming controller 1 kinect usb audio. Once the kinect for windows sdk has completed installing successfully, ensure the kinect sensor is connected to the power hub and the power hub is plugged into an outlet. The kinect for windows can track the position of up to six people in view and can actively track the joint locations of two of the six skeletons. Find out how a unity3d plugin allows you to use kinect data and apis in your unity game or application. Microsofts kinect is a versatile multimedia input device that can be used as a 3d scanner. This article illustrates a basic introductory level explanation of the steps required to interface with the microsoft kinect for windows sensor using the kinect for windows sdk implemented in a windows forms application introduction. Figure 3 captured data by moving the cursor along the timeline, you can see the. Kinect and processing libraries processing foundation. Microsoft kinect for windows can be used to realize applications in fields such as robotics, kinesiology, and civil. I have a thing called processing which promised to be a java library to let me use the kinect but it is using its own language which is built using java so its not really java which means i cant use all.

The kinect sdk is then feeding the depth frames to a powerful bodydetection algorithm. It adds new features, support for many new languages and debut in 19 more countries. Kinect is a natural interaction device with an rgb camera, 3d depth sensor, and 4channel microphone. Designed for versatility, it combines an advanced depth sensor and spatial microphone array with a video camera and orientation sensorwith multiple modes, options, and sdks. Using the same idea as the point cloud vertex buffer is possible to render a point cloud with color from the information of the rgb frame. Simpleopenni simpleopenni library for processing 3. Jul 25, 2019 hi, you seems to didnt have the library open kinect, which is available through the libraries manager of the ide. As you know, kinect integrates an infrared sensor, along with a depth processor. I followed this tutorial and can detect the kinect using the command glview in terminal. Microsoft recently released beta drivers for developers and we show how it can work with windows hello. Kinect for windows kinect for windows product blog. Jan 10, 2018 open kinect for processing this repository is for for using the microsoft kinect sensor with processing.

Microsoft kinect for windows is a natural interaction device with an rgb camera and 3d depth sensor. Figure 3 captured data by moving the cursor along the timeline, you can see the content relative to the timeline selection. I was expecting processing to work with this kinect camera after following your installation guide. Here is xbox kinect on windows 10 with windows hello. I have already tried several examples by kinect one and processing 2. Capturing and processing depth data to capture the depth data from the kinect sensor, the program should use exactly the same flow as we used to read the color data stream in the previous chapters. Kinect for processing involves configuring a set of libraries that can be compiled with the processing programming environment to parse and manipulate kinect data.

For instance, nine subjects were required to walk from right to left, in front of the kinect for. They sought out to develop a tracking system that would control a light source by either turning it onoff or dimming the light. To make sure that your microsoft kinect for windows sensor works well, follow these guidelines. Xbox 360 kinect as webcam is it still possible to use an xbox 360 kinect as a web camera in windows 10. These two cameras used by the kinect allow it to make a decently accurate 3d scan of almost any object you wish to scan. Oct 21, 2015 once kinect studio is done processing the data, the timeline on the main window populates, as do the color viewer, depth viewer and 3d viewer windows, as shown in figure 3. Simpleopenni use kinect 1 or 2 sensors with processing 3. A kinect for windows v2 device k4w2 install the kinect sdk v2. The skeleton data that the kinect for windows produces is accessible from the depth device as a part of the metadata returned by getdata.

Connect your xbox kinect motion sensor to your computer in an available usb port. However, when i run the processing code, it says kinect not found. I am writing this new library to use kinect for windows sdk in processing. I used a wrapper for processing a programming language. Azure kinect dk is a developer kit with advanced ai sensors for sophisticated computer vision and speech models. Use kinect 1 or 2 sensors with processing 2 or 3 libraries. See what kinect for windows devices and formats are available.

Nov 25, 2015 in this video i discuss how to get started working with the microsoft kinect in processing using the open kinect for processing library. I tried out the kinect as a source for the hey cortana voice activation feature of windows 10 and found it works really well. Manufacturing of the kinect for windows has been discontinued. I tried to check dependencies using dependencywalker and there were 2 files missing. Then open the color basics app from the kinect developer toolkit browser or some other app if you want to do a depth image, ir image, or other weird thing. Carefully pick the size of the area you want to scan and hold the kinect sensor to record your object, just like you would use a normal camera.

Use kinect 1 or 2 sensors with processing 2 or 3 to the top of this thread, and to. The following tips will help you get started using your kinect. Install the library using processing contributed library manager. Initially developed to serve as a software sketchbook and to teach fundamentals of computer programming within a visual context, processing also has evolved. Running kinect for windows applications on windows 10. One led is fix and the other on the camera is flashing. Go to windows device manager and update all the kinect drivers. In a second part we will see how to use some tools such as processing and animata to test some possibilities offered by the kinect. Getting started with kinect for windows sdk programming. I look at the different versions of the kinect 1414. Initially, the kinect was developed as a gaming accessory for xbox 360 and xbox one video game consoles and microsoft windows pcs. Of course, no one of these solutions worked for me. This is a tutorial on how to use data from the kinect game controller from microsoft to create generative visuals built in processing a java based authoring environment. I have successfully been able to run samplepointviewer with a kinect model 1517 kinect for windows on osx mavericks.

988 1089 1637 1224 1302 1127 852 373 1329 619 1566 308 1112 1362 243 1090 253 28 33 1586 935 878 972 260 549 353 103 121 1027 417 1280 1180 767